mukena abaya

Mukena abaya is a traditional Islamic garment worn by women for prayer, designed to provide modesty and comfort. It typically consists of a long robe and a headscarf, often made from lightweight and breathable fabrics.

Introduction

The mukena abaya is a beautiful and essential garment for Muslim women, especially during prayer times. This elegant attire not only reflects cultural heritage but also ensures comfort and modesty. The mukena, often made from soft and breathable materials, allows for ease of movement, making it ideal for extended periods of prayer. With its flowing design, the mukena abaya provides full coverage while allowing the wearer to feel graceful and confident.

When selecting a mukena abaya, it's important to consider various factors:
  • Fabric: Look for lightweight and breathable fabrics that are comfortable against the skin.
  • Size: Ensure the mukena abaya fits well, allowing for ease of movement during prayer.
  • Design: Choose a style that resonates with your personal taste, as mukena abayas come in various colors and patterns.
  • Care Instructions: Opt for materials that are easy to wash and maintain, ensuring longevity.
